The Republic of Ireland have been drawn into Group E at UEFA EURO 2016, where they will take on Belgium, Sweden, and Italy.

First up will be the meeting with Sweden on Monday, 13th June in Stade de France, St Denis followed by the clash with Belgium in Stade de Bordeaux on Saturday, 18th June, and then against Italy in Stade Pierre-Mauroy, Lille on Wednesday, 22nd June.
